A First War 198Th Infantry Battalion "Canadian Buffs" Cap Badge Auction A First War Medal GroupBrowning copper, maker marked "P. W. ELLIS & CO." on the reverse, 45. 5 mm x 45. 7 mm, intact lugs, top tip of the maple leaf bent slightly forward, green oxidation spots evident on the obverse, better than very fine. Footnote: The Battalion was raised and mobilized in Toronto, Ontario under the authority of G. O. 69, July 15, 1916. The Battalion sailed March 28, 1917 under the command of Lieutenant Colonel J. A. Cooper with a strength of 31 officers
